Pocket Watch Software has released an update to our versatile printing solution, ActivePrint. There are numerous improvements and additional features with ActivePrint 3.1:
-> Windows Mobile SE Compliance (By request from PocketPCAddict.com members)
-> Increased printing performance
-> Added remote notification during printing process (Pocket PC)
-> Added compatibility with Windows 2000
-> Fixed Printers Dialog compatibility problem
-> Trial version will print one document of your choice at a time

By using the software on your desktop, ActivePrint gives you the ability to print many standard document types like Pocket Word or Pocket Excel. But while many other Pocket PC printing solutions stop there, ActivePrint breaks through with as many as 60 compatible document types. ActivePrint 3.0 also gives you the ability to print many lesser known (but no less usable) document types.
ActivePrint also keeps you from having to run back to your printer every time you want to print something. Instead just add your documents to the ActivePrint queue while in the field, and ActivePrint will automatically begin printing your documents the next time you ActiveSync with your desktop.
Here's all it takes to print your documents:
-> A Pocket PC Running Pocket PC 2002 or greater
-> An ActiveSync connection (USB, Wi-Fi, or Bluetooth) to a desktop or laptop
-> Desktop software that is capable of printing your document types
-> A standard printer connected to you desktop or laptop
